Half-Day Preschool

Our half-day program is in session from August until June, following the Pioneer Elementary School calendar.

  • Hours: 8:30-11:30
  • Price: $20.00 a day
  • Days of Attendance: 2 days a week for 3 year olds (Tuesday and Thursday) & 3 days a week for 4 year olds (Monday, Wednesday, and Friday)
  • Snacks: one snack provided by the preschool

With the many experiences and opportunities we offer our students, along with our consistent schedule, we feel that when our students leave preschool they are well prepared and more than ready for the next chapter in their education.


Your tuition includes:

  • Teachers who have a passion for education and a great love of children. Our teachers are focused on the whole child – we not only prepare the children academically, we also guide their social, physical, and emotional development.
  • Classroom management supported by the Kid Sparkz curriculum, which is project and theme based and provides children with in-depth and varied lessons and activities on many different subjects
  • Handwriting Without Tears, which is used district-wide in the Pioneer Elementary School District and teaches beginning writing skills.
  • A consistent daily schedule and structure to support the children’s development
  • Curriculum managed by our Child Care Manager, who has over 32 years of experience in the Pioneer Elementary School District
  • Introductory lessons in American Sign Language and Spanish
  • Early exposure to and experience with music, art, science, and computers
  • Educational and fun field trips throughout the year, including bus safety instruction
